Laura van der Heijden and Jâms Coleman
27th June
Admired for her captivating sonority and creative programming, Laura van der Heijden is one of the leading cellists of her generation. For this, our opening 2025 concert at Dore Abbey, Laura is joined by the acclaimed Welsh pianist Jâms Coleman to perform works by Debussy, Franck, Clarke and Bonis.

Wye Valley Walk Guided Walk
29th June
Hay-on-Wye to Bredwardine Guided Walk - 8.5 miles. A lovely mix of field walking, quiet country lanes, riverside stretches & panoramic views from Merbach Hill before arriving in Bredwardine where the 19th century nature diarist Francis Kilvert is buried.

Beaver Trust Film Screening
3rd July
6pm - 8pm. Adult £10, Child £5. The Globe at Hay. Join this journey of discovery to find a balance between realising the ecological benefits of beaver activity and protecting and preserving endangered migratory fish populations in the Beaver Trust's new film - 'Balancing the Scales'.
